Job Summary
An OU Health Registered Nurse (RN) Ambulatory I works under general supervision, providing the highest quality of care in an ambulatory setting to patients with health problems ranging from simple to complex.
RN I represents the nurse who is a novice or an advanced beginner advancing to competent while modeling OU Health’s core values including putting Patients First and pursuing Relentless Excellence.
OU Health offers a comprehensive benefits package, including PTO, 401(k), medical and dental plans, designed to meet your specific needs both inside and outside of the work environment.

Key Requirements
Associate's or Bachelor's Degree in Nursing
0-3 years experience for RN I; 3+ years for RN II
Current Registered Nurse License issued by Oklahoma State Board or multistate compact (eNLC)
Basic Life Support (American Heart Association) certification
